欢迎
加油~

腾讯云轻量服务器怎么安装数据库?

在腾讯云轻量服务器上安装数据库的步骤大致分为选择数据库类型、配置服务器环境、下载安装数据库软件、进行初始化配置以及设置安全策略。具体操作会根据数据库类型(如MySQL、PostgreSQL、MongoDB等)有所不同,但总体流程相似。以下是详细步骤和分析。

1. 选择数据库类型

首先,根据项目需求选择合适的数据库。常见的关系型数据库有MySQL、PostgreSQL,非关系型数据库有MongoDB、Redis等。腾讯云轻量服务器支持多种数据库的安装和运行。

2. 配置服务器环境

在安装数据库之前,确保服务器环境满足数据库的运行要求。这包括更新系统包、安装必要的依赖库以及配置防火墙规则。

# 更新系统包
sudo apt-get update
sudo apt-get upgrade

# 安装必要依赖
sudo apt-get install -y wget curl gnupg2

# 配置防火墙(以MySQL为例)
sudo ufw allow 3306/tcp
sudo ufw reload

3. 下载安装数据库软件

以MySQL为例,可以通过以下步骤安装:

# 下载MySQL APT配置文件
wget https://dev.mysql.com/get/mysql-apt-config_0.8.22-1_all.deb

# 安装配置文件
sudo dpkg -i mysql-apt-config_0.8.22-1_all.deb

# 更新包列表
sudo apt-get update

# 安装MySQL服务器
sudo apt-get install -y mysql-server

对于其他数据库,如PostgreSQL或MongoDB,下载和安装步骤类似,具体命令可以参考各数据库的官方文档。

4. 进行初始化配置

安装完成后,需要进行初始化配置。以MySQL为例,运行安全安装脚本:

sudo mysql_secure_installation

该脚本会提示设置root密码、移除匿名用户、禁止远程root登录等。对于其他数据库,如PostgreSQL,可能需要手动编辑配置文件pg_hba.confpostgresql.conf来调整访问控制和其他参数。

5. 设置安全策略

确保数据库的安全性是关键步骤。这包括:

  • 限制访问权限:只允许必要的IP地址或用户访问数据库。
  • 定期备份:设置自动备份策略,防止数据丢失。
  • 监控日志:定期检查数据库日志,及时发现和处理异常情况。

6. 测试数据库连接

安装和配置完成后,测试数据库是否正常运行。以MySQL为例,可以使用以下命令连接数据库:

mysql -u root -p

输入密码后,如果成功进入MySQL命令行界面,说明数据库安装和配置成功。

7. 远程访问配置(可选)

如果需要从外部访问数据库,需要配置远程访问权限。以MySQL为例,编辑配置文件/etc/mysql/mysql.conf.d/mysqld.cnf,将bind-address设置为0.0.0.0,然后重启MySQL服务。

sudo systemctl restart mysql

总结

在腾讯云轻量服务器上安装数据库的过程包括选择数据库类型、配置服务器环境、下载安装数据库软件、进行初始化配置以及设置安全策略。每一步都需要根据具体需求和数据库类型进行细致操作,以确保数据库的安全和稳定运行。通过以上步骤,您可以在腾讯云轻量服务器上成功安装并配置数据库,为您的应用提供可靠的数据存储和管理服务。